Data Analysis Tutor Online

Data Analysis is the process of inspecting, cleaning, transforming, and modelling data to discover useful information, draw conclusions, and support decision-making. It spans descriptive, inferential, and predictive methods across academic and professional contexts.

What We Cover in Data Analysis (Syllabus / Topics)

Track 1: Statistical Foundations and Hypothesis Testing

  • Descriptive statistics: mean, median, variance, standard deviation, skewness
  • Probability distributions: normal, binomial, Poisson, t-distribution
  • Confidence intervals and margin of error
  • One-sample, two-sample, and paired t-tests
  • ANOVA: one-way and two-way, post-hoc tests
  • Chi-square tests for independence and goodness of fit
  • Non-parametric alternatives: Mann-Whitney, Kruskal-Wallis, Wilcoxon
  • Type I and Type II errors, statistical power, and sample size calculations

Core texts include Statistics by Freedman, Pisani & Purves and The Practice of Statistics by Starnes & Tabor.

Track 2: Regression, Modelling, and Predictive Analysis

  • Simple and multiple linear regression: assumptions, diagnostics, residual analysis
  • Logistic regression for binary outcomes
  • Model selection: AIC, BIC, adjusted R-squared
  • Multicollinearity, heteroscedasticity, autocorrelation — detection and fixes
  • Time series basics: trend, seasonality, ARIMA models
  • Introduction to clustering and classification (k-means, decision trees)
  • Interpreting output from R, Python (statsmodels, scikit-learn), or SPSS

Key references include An Introduction to Statistical Learning by James, Witten, Hastie & Tibshirani and Applied Regression Analysis by Draper & Smith.

Track 3: Data Wrangling, Visualisation, and Reporting

  • Data cleaning: handling missing values, outliers, and inconsistent formats — with support available for data cleaning tutoring
  • Reshaping and merging datasets with pandas tutoring (Python) or dplyr (R)
  • Array operations and numerical computing with NumPy help
  • Visualisation best practices: histograms, box plots, scatter plots, heatmaps
  • Building dashboards with Tableau tutoring or Power BI tutoring
  • Chart design with Seaborn help for publication-quality output
  • Writing up findings: results sections, limitations, APA and other formats

Useful references include Python for Data Analysis by Wes McKinney and Storytelling with Data by Cole Nussbaumer Knaflic.

What a Typical Data Analysis Session Looks Like

The tutor opens by checking your last topic — say, whether you correctly interpreted the residuals from last week’s regression. From there, the session moves to the current sticking point: maybe it’s a confusion between correlation and causation in a multiple regression output, or an error in how you’ve set up a chi-square test in SPSS. The tutor works through it live on screen using a digital pen-pad, annotating the output directly so you see exactly where your reasoning broke down. You then replicate the logic on a new problem — the tutor watches and corrects errors in real time. The session closes with a specific practice task (e.g. run a logistic regression on a provided dataset and interpret the odds ratios) and notes on what the next session will cover.

Is Data Analysis hard?

It depends on your background. Students with strong algebra and logical reasoning pick it up quickly. The difficulty usually comes from combining statistical concepts with software output — interpreting results, not just running them. A tutor accelerates that connection significantly.

Should I learn Python or R for Data Analysis — and can MEB help with both?

Both are widely used. Python dominates in industry and machine learning pipelines; R is preferred in academic research and statistics departments. MEB tutors cover both. If your course specifies one, your tutor matches that environment. If you’re choosing, the tutor can advise based on your programme.
